Welcoming a Newborn with Down syndrome: A New Parent's Guide to the First Month   This book offers support and accurate, reliable information to the new parents of a baby with Down syndrome. The book covers topics like breastfeeding, adjusting to a diagnosis, preparing siblings, understanding medical issues, preparing for the future, and, most importantly, it shares diverse stories about the daily lives of families whose children have Down syndrome at different ages.   Click here to download:

David DeSanctis to Kick-Off Buddy Walk® this Year!
David's Bio: Born with Down syndrome, 25-year-old David DeSanctis is very bright, communicative, and aware of his disability. A Ballard High School alum, a graduate of the University of Louisville/Jefferson County Public Schools P.A.C.T. program (Providing Access to Community Transition), and graduated in May 2 years ago from College Connections, a Jefferson Community and Technical College program. He is active with Down Syndrome of Louisville, Special Olympics, Louisville Adaptive Rowing, Angels in Disguise, and Best Buddies.

David had the opportunity of a lifetime to generate awareness and understanding when he was cast as "Produce," a lead role in the movie, Where Hope Grows. Released in 2014, the film focuses on what it means to belong. Produce and the other leading character, Calvin, develop a friendship that gives Calvin's life new meaning and purpose. Through the long hours on the set, David learned a lot while teaching those around him about tolerance, friendship, and acceptance.

Since the movie release, David has traveled extensively to speak to groups and fans about his experience with the movie as well as bigger topics like friendship, achievement, and acceptance. What started out as a personal dream for David has turned into something much bigger as he continues to help create communities where everyone is appreciated.

Why Buddy Walk®?
The Buddy Walk® was established in 1995 by the National Down Syndrome Society (NDSS) as an event to promote acceptance and inclusion of people with Down syndrome.  Nationally, Buddy Walk® is the most widely recognized public awareness program for the Down syndrome community. Locally, it is the largest fundraising event for Down Syndrome Indiana, with this year's goal set at $175,000 for corporate and team sponsorships.

The Buddy Walk® has three primary goals:·        
  • To promote acceptance & inclusion of people with Down syndrome       
  • To raise funds locally and nationally for education, research and advocacy programs 
  • To enhance the position of the Down syndrome community, enabling us to positively influence local and national policy and practice
Proceeds from the walk fund Down Syndrome Indiana programs and services that help individuals with Down syndrome and their families.
